Cleaning a drain is easy, and just takes ten minutes with a snake and drain cleaner. While there is nothing incorrect with cleaning your restroom drains yourself, we advise that you have a plumbing technician tidy all of the drains pipes in your home every couple of months.

1. Prevent Clogs
One of the most apparent reasons for cleaning your restroom drains pipes every month is to prevent obstructions. When you clean your drains pipes regularly, you will not end up with deep blockages that need strong chemicals and professional equipment. While you can clean your restroom drains on your own, we recommend that you call a plumbing professional to professionally clean your drains a few times per year.

2. Prevent Bad Odors
There is absolutely nothing more embarrassing than a foul-smelling bathroom. Blocked drains can cause bacteria to build up, resulting in pungent odors. A expert plumbing can not only unblock your drain but also ventilate it. You can put warm water and bleach down the drain to eliminate some of the bad smells, however that is just a momentary fix.

3. Determine Underlying Issues
When you clean your drain once a month, you can identify underlying problems before they become serious problems. If you discover particles coming out of your restroom drains with a snake cleaner, they could be corroding. Any atypical products coming out of a drain ought to raise issues. If it is not just the typical hair and gunk, you need to contact a plumber to see if your bathroom drains need to be repaired.

4. Faster Draining
A slow-draining sink or shower is a good sign that you need to clean the pipelines. When you clean your drains pipes monthly, you should never have to stress about slow-draining sinks or showers.

5. Prevent Comprehensive Damage
As mentioned, frequently cleaning your bathroom drains pipes can help identify underlying concerns that are more severe than a sink blocked with hair. The average expense to fix a drain line is $696, which is much more pricey than the simple $10 it takes to clean your drains pipes monthly. Severe clogs can damage your whole plumbing system and even have an impact on the public systems and the quality of water.

If you have a gas hot water heater, you must routinely examine the pilot burner for excessive soot accumulation. Excessive soot accumulation can cause a clogged up flue, which can result in carbon monoxide gas dripping into your home. Therefore, a routine check up of the pilot burner is really important in making sure there isn't a accumulation of soot.

Ensure that you avoid throwing fats down the drain after you clean up your meal. Fats can strengthen in time which can trigger a drainage problem and corrupt your water flow. Toss out fats and various types of cooking oils in the garbage after you finish with your meal.

To eliminate dirt that collects under the edges of faucets, consider utilizing an old tooth brush, instead of cleansing items. Lots of cleansing items will just cause damage to your faucets, and some of this damage could be severe. Just dip the toothbrush into warm water and then utilize it.

Make certain to never leave any combustible liquids near your water heater. Specific liquids like gasoline, solvents, or adhesives are flammable, and if left too near the hot water heater, can ignite. Location it far away from your water heating system if you have to have these liquids in your basement.
